Frequently Asked Questions about Corkscrew Palms
What type of rentals are currently available in Corkscrew Palms?
There are currently 61 Apartments for Rent in Corkscrew Palms, FL with pricing that ranges from $745 to $10,915. There are also 227 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Corkscrew Palms ranging from $900 to $25,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Corkscrew Palms?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Corkscrew Palms ranges from $900 to $25,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,892.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Corkscrew Palms?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Corkscrew Palms range from $1,900 to $5,250,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,745 to $25,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,745 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$745.
